After you place the drywall paper bead, check for a void by setting your 6-in. putty knife against the corner to make sure there’s a space under it. Check both sides in several places along the length of the corner. Slide the corner in or out to make adjustments. Use staples to hold the corner in place if it won’t stay put.

Check the ceiling for bowed joists using a 4-ft. level. Irregularities less than 1/8 in. are of no concern, but seriously warped framing will ... Step 2 - Make the Deadman. Create a deadman to help you support the ceiling panels during installation. You can either use 2 x 4 or 1 x 3 pieces of lumber. A deadman looks exactly like a T-square. Remember that the vertical member of the deadman should be at least ¼ inch longer relative to the floor and the ceiling height.This is how I hang 4X8 sheets of drywall on the ceiling all by myself with absolutely no other help.I think I plan to patten this invention.Jan 10, 2023 · To install drywall over your popcorn ceiling, use a stud finder to mark off all the studs so you can secure your drywall correctly. The average cost to hang and finish drywall on a ceiling is $2.45 per square foot when a contractor is hired, or about $1,225 for 500 square feet. DIY installation costs .40 to .75 cents per sq. ft. for drywall and supplies. It's possible to hang drywall ceiling without a helping hand or lift, just follow this simple method.Install metal barriers to maintain the 3-inch distance where needed. Next, apply the high-temperature caulk around the flue. Cut tabs along the edges of a piece of sheet metal so that it forms around the pipe to create a dam. Staple the tabs to the ceiling to hold the barrier in place.Step 1: Prepare the Bathroom. Before starting the drywall installation, it is important to prepare the bathroom.
